Minimum Total Hours | Gen Ed Hours | Writing | Min Major GPA | Min Overall GPA | 120 | 44 | R_C 1000 and R_C 2001 | 2.0 | 2.7 | General Education Program Model [44 Hours]
Program Categories | Hours | Important Notes- Be sure to check for Gen Ed courses required in your major | First Year Seminar | 3 | Can be taken first or second semester of freshman year | First Year Writing | 3 | Can be taken first or second semester of freshman year. Minimum grade of “C” required. | Wellness Literacy | 2 | | Quantitative Literacy | 4 | | Sophomore Writing | 3 | Minimum grade of “C” required | Integrative Learning Experience | 9 | Must choose a minimum of two disciplines. Creative Expressions theme is recommended. | Liberal Studies Experience | 12 | Must choose a minimum of three disciplines. | Science Inquiry | 8 | | You must also meet the Fine Arts, Literary Studies, Historical Studies, and the Social Science Designations. Those may be met within the Integrative Learning Experience and the Liberal Studies Experience. | Additional Notes
Additional Notes: - Student should refer to the Major POS and the General Education POS for more information and prerequisites.
- Official Common Core Tests (PRAXIS) scores must be in Banner before early registration window closes for fall and Spring semesters.
- Second Academic Concentration (SAC) should be chosen as soon as possible to avoid sequencing problems (prerequisites, etc.) and ensure timely completion. Consult the University Bulletin for course prerequisites.
- Up to nine (9) hours of SAC can be double-counted between General Education and major.
- PSY 3010 is 3 sh requirement in Liberal Studies Experience (LSE).
- Service-learning or Community Service experiences are required in Directed Elective, CI/SPE 3300 , and C_I 3110 .
- ALL non-block coursework should be completed before 6th semester.
- A student must have at least a 2.70 grade-point average to be admitted to the teacher education program and must maintain a 2.70 grade-point average overall through student teaching.
